Output 6a38ab95fdb57727435eeb582979a8bc0c29ec83c43deb6df452bced9f673c53:6

value
37404153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a2c15c0ad7eb774cbf7a7423a30a66b8dff8d5d OP_EQUAL
address
MDCkEdiYbdFGDXjvEdUDYmajcduEgMLLFU
transaction
6a38ab95fdb57727435eeb582979a8bc0c29ec83c43deb6df452bced9f673c53
spent
true